Jokic won’t play for short-handed Nuggets vs. Bucks
MILWAUKEE — Two-time reigning MVP Nikola Jokic won’t play for the Western Conference-leading Denver Nuggets on Wednesday night at Milwaukee as he continues to recover from a tight left hamstring. This will be the third game in the last four that Jokic has missed. After sitting out two games, Jokic returned Tuesday and had 25 points, 11 rebounds and 10 assists in a 99-98 victory at New Orleans. Jokic has recorded a triple-double in each of the last four games he has played.
